What companies run services between Piccadilly Circus (Station), England and Royal London Hospital,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Embankment station to Whitechapel station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£2–9 and the journey takes 13 min. Alternatively, Go Ahead London operates a bus from Piccadilly Circus to New Road every 20 minutes. Tickets cost £1–22 and the journey takes 26 min.
